Residents of Hull in northwest Iowa are cleaning up after a powerfull storm brought down trees and power lines last (Tuesday) night. Sioux County Emergency Management Coordinator Ryan De Kruyf (Duh-Kreyef, like knife) says storms that initially appeared likely to stay north of Sioux County shifted south before moving into the area.
